    Salamanca Province is situated in western Spain, in the western part of Castile and León. It has an average altitude of 823 meters, but there are large variations throughout the province, with 2,428 metres (7,966 ft) being the highest point at the peak of the Ceja Canchal in the Sierra de Béjar range, [ 7 ] and 116 metres (381 ft) being the ...

    Salamanca is home to the oldest active university in Spain, the University of Salamanca, founded in 1218 by Alfonso IX of León on the germ of its studium generale, and which was the first in Europe to hold the title of university by royal decree of Alfonso X of Castile dated November 9, 1252 and by the licentia ubique docendi of Pope Alexander ...

    Map of Spain with the province of Salamanca highlighted. This is a list of the municipalities in the province of Salamanca in the autonomous community of Castile and León, Spain. There are 362 municipalities in the province.

    Villamayor is a municipality located in the province of Salamanca, Castile and León, Spain. According to the 2016 census ( INE ), the municipality has a population of 7,047 inhabitants. St. Michael's Church in Villamayor
